Tasting Notes

This Valpolicella DOC captures the distinctive personality of Veneto terroir. At 12.5% alcohol, it presents a well-balanced and harmonious profile. Crafted from Corvina 40%, Corvinone 40%, Rondinella 15%, Molinara 5%, this wine expresses the unique terroir characteristics. The palate shows depth and structure, with a finish that lingers pleasantly. The fruit is sourced from vineyards from vines from the area of Val di Mezzane, at 350 metres above sea level, with south-east exposition and with guyot system. From biodynamic and organic agricolture. Vinification: fermentation with indigenous yeasts in open wood vats of 40 hl and maceration on the skins for 15-20 days. The wine is aged from 6 to 10 months in wood tanks. A wine embodying Veneto's winemaking heritage with fresh acidity and food-friendly character.
